A man has been found guilty of killing a transgender woman in the US’s first federal trial over an alleged hate crime based on gender identity. Jurors in South Carolina decided that Daqua Lameek Ritter shot dead Dime Doe in August 2019 for that reason. During the trial, witnesses testified that prior to the killing Ritter became agitated after his girlfriend had learned about his affair with Doe. It was not immediately known what prison term Ritter was now facing. Ritter shot Doe three times after luring her to drive to a remote rural community in the south-eastern US state four years ago, prosecutors argued during the four-day trial.
